After years of seasonal shifting and settling, this homeowner from West Deptford, NJ noticed that a concrete slab near the steps in their backyard had sunk several inches, creating an uneven surface and a clear trip hazard. What once was a smooth path from their patio to the lawn had become a safety concern for their family and guests.
Rather than replacing the entire slab, the homeowner opted for a quicker, less invasive fix with PolyLevel. A local crew drilled small holes into the slab and injected the expanding polyurethane foam underneath. Within minutes, the slab was lifted back to its original height, perfectly aligned with the steps. The process was clean, efficient, and completed in just a few hours, leaving her backyard safer and looking better than it had in years.

This homeowner from Warrington, PA noticed the concrete slab by their front door had sunk several inches. Not only was it an eyesore, but it had become a serious tripping hazard.
Quality 1st Basements arrived and quickly assessed the situation. Using small, strategically placed holes, they injected the expanding PolyLevel foam beneath the sunken slab. Within minutes, the concrete lifted back into place with precision.
The entryway was level again, the trip hazard was gone, and the entire process was done in just a few hours, with no mess or disruption to the landscaping. Thanks to PolyLevel, the front door area is now safer, more welcoming, and protected from future damage.
